External Keyboard
An external keyboard is one of the most impactful upgrades a new laptop user can make. While modern laptops come with built-in keyboards that are generally sufficient, an external keyboard can significantly boost typing comfort and efficiency, especially during prolonged use. Options include USB keyboards, Bluetooth wireless models, foldable keyboards, or even projection keyboards, each catering to different needs and usage scenarios.
Wireless keyboards are popular due to their ease of connection and portability. Foldable keyboards, on the other hand, are traveling-friendly and save space when not in use. For users who require a more desktop-like experience, mechanical or ergonomic keyboards might be worth exploring. External Storage Devices
External storage is indispensable for anyone dealing with large files or needing regular backups. External hard drives and SSDs (Solid State Drives) expand your device’s storage capacity and serve as a safeguard against data loss. Especially for users who handle high-resolution videos, extensive music libraries, or large collections of documents, having a reliable external storage device ensures your data remains safe and easily accessible.
SSDs, though typically more expensive than traditional HDDs, offer faster data transfer speeds and durability, making them ideal for users who require quick access and robust performance. External storage devices also serve as handy backup solutions, allowing you to copy important files periodically, thereby protecting your information in case of hardware failure or accidental deletion.
Laptop Stand
Ergonomics plays a vital role in maintaining comfort and health during long hours of use. A high-quality laptop stand elevates your device to eye level, promoting better posture and reducing neck and shoulder strain. It also improves airflow around the laptop, helping prevent overheating, which can degrade performance over time.
Many stands are adjustable, allowing you to set the optimal height and angle. Consider models made from durable materials like steel or aluminum for stability and longevity. For added flexibility, some stands feature swivel or rotating bases, making it easier to adjust your viewing angle. If you often give presentations or work standing up, portable stands that are lightweight and foldable are especially advantageous.
Additionally, some stands come with integrated mouse trays or cable management features, providing a more organized workspace. Investing in a good laptop stand not only enhances your comfort but also encourages healthier working habits over your device’s lifespan.
Keyboard Covers and Screen Protectors
Protecting your laptop from everyday hazards is essential for maintaining its resale value and operational efficiency. Keyboard covers, often made of transparent silicone or thermoplastic polyurethane, safeguard against spills, dust, crumbs, and wear. They are flexible, washable, and compatible with various models including MacBook Air, MacBook Pro, and other popular ultrabooks. Many covers are designed to preserve the visibility of backlit keys and maintain a responsive typing experience.
Screen protectors are equally vital, especially for users on the go. They shield your display from scratches, smudges, and minor impacts, ensuring clear visuals at all times. Tempered glass or film-based protectors are common options, with tempered glass offering higher durability. Proper fit and easy installation are features to consider when choosing these accessories.
